2 K2 / Mount Godwin-Austen

K2 Mount Godwin-AustenK2 is the 2nd highest mountain in the world. This is about 28,251 ft. high above the sea level. It’s located in Pakistan and China. On 31 July 1954, an Italian expedition team first reach the summit of K2.



3 Kangchenjunga

Kangchenjunga MountainKangchenjunga is the 3rd highest mountain in the world. This is about 28,169 ft. high above the sea level. It’s located in India and Nepal. On 25 may 1955, Joe Brown and George Band made the first ascent of Kangchenjunga.





4 Lhotse

Lhotse MountainLhotse is the 4th highest mountain in the world. This is about 27,940 ft. high above the sea level. It’s located in Nepal and China. On 18 May 1956, Fritz Luchsinger and Ernst Reiss first ascent top of the summit.



5 Makalu
